takes a good bunch of circumstances

 

1. be in a real good team ( specially in US1 and US2, in US3 could be be part of a top 20 team than eventually that team refers you to their main team who is on top of the list when an opening comes up ) that has lots of training and maybe some energy trophies

2. work on your hideout, specially base, exp room, brokerage and workshop so you can make yourself stronger, and have better gears opportunities

3. Train, Train, did I said already train?  and get lot of coins in missions and save save and save ( for the eventual 100 millions shop spree by buying skill points ) and make sure to use all the free energy and to do all 4 extensions EVERY DAY

4. after doing that, now keep saving coins and in opportune times keep buying skill points

 

those are the 4 most important and basic keys

except early on ( when it was like 10 donuts at most and only sparingly )  I have never used those donuts, I used only patience

 

even my us2 toon ( most recent and lowest in levels )

 

I started my toon Mid February this year

 

Base = level 18, generator on its side = level 15

Experience room = level 8 ( should work to get it to at least level 12 ) and its generator level 7

Brokerage level 10 ( no money expended on updates now )

work bot level 17 ( so it works faster, less time to complete tasks )

workshop bench = level 13 ( higher level, better mods and help teammates also to be better quality mods )

 

-------------------------

 

about extensions of missions

 

BELIEVE IT OR NOT ( specially with help of base in hideout )

 

if you do JUST coins extensions even the 4th one and concentrate on coins as much as possible, you should end each day with more coins than when you started the day

Ohh I did a mistake...3000 skill points are not enough. If he was a better player he should made more than 5000. Are you sure u play HZ?
He did the jump in 4months, his team doesn't have training trophies so he do only 10 trainings + 7 from team bonus/ day
(10+7=17/day)x120days=2040training..(2040/10)x5=1020skill points x 2.46=2500sp
If he catch villain every day= Maximum 8 trainings/day
8x120=960trainings=480sp x 2.46=1180(ideal..let's say he catch villain once at 4days so 240sp)
And here comes 100.000.000 he doesn't need this to do 3000sp.
Q.E.D.
